Common issues & fixes
How to repair corrupted system boot files causing frequent startup loops on desktop computers.
A practical, step-by-step guide detailing reliable methods to repair damaged boot files that trigger repeated startup loops on desktop systems, including diagnostics, tools, and preventive practices.
X Linkedin Facebook Reddit Email Bluesky
Published by Jerry Jenkins
July 19, 2025 - 3 min Read
When a desktop computer repeatedly restarts during the boot sequence, the most common culprit is corrupted boot files that fail to load essential system instructions. This kind of problem can arise after a failed update, an unexpected power outage, or the installation of incompatible drivers. The front-end boot loader may begin the process, only to fail when it cannot access critical sectors of the operating system, leading to a perpetual restart loop. To approach this safely, start by noting any error messages shown before the loop restarts and check whether the system’s BIOS recognizes the installed drives correctly. A careful baseline check helps distinguish hardware signs from software issues.
The first line of defense is to create a recovery environment that allows you to access system tools without booting fully into Windows or the host operating system. Depending on your hardware, you can use a dedicated recovery disk or a USB drive prepared with a Windows or Linux live environment. Once you have access, run a disk integrity check to identify physical problems and scan for corrupted boot sectors. While you troubleshoot, avoid drastic changes that could further destabilize the system. If the error log indicates a specific file or component, you can target that area with focused repairs. The recovery environment becomes a stable workspace for subsequent steps.
Use recovery tools to repair boot files and test systematically
Begin by confirming the boot configuration data and boot manager entries are correct. Misconfigured boot records can send the system into an endless loop even when the underlying disk is healthy. Use the recovery console to rebuild the boot configuration, repairing missing or corrupted entries. If the partition table shows signs of inconsistency, you may need to re-synchronize the boot loader with the correct drive. After each corrective action, attempt a restart in a controlled manner to observe whether the loop persists. Document any changes so you can revert if necessary. A methodical approach reduces the risk of creating new boot problems.
ADVERTISEMENT
ADVERTISEMENT
In cases where the boot sector itself is damaged, a targeted repair can restore normal startup without reinstalling the operating system. Tools that write boot sector code to the Master Boot Record or GUID Partition Table are designed to recover access with minimal disruption. When repairing, ensure you choose the correct disk and partition, as selecting the wrong target can corrupt other data. If you are unsure, consult drive specifications or seek expert guidance. After repairing the boot sector, run a comprehensive disk check to ensure there are no lingering errors that could reappear during the next boot cycle.
Evaluate drivers and perform hardware sanity checks without panic
Advanced users often rely on command-line utilities that come bundled with recovery environments. Commands to repair boot records, rebuild BCD, or fix EFI entries can resolve hidden inconsistencies that trigger startup loops. Always back up critical data before making these changes, because some repairs touch fundamental system tables. Follow the official documentation closely to determine the proper syntax and parameters for your system version. Execute repairs in incremental steps, then reboot to verify progress. If a repair fails, note the error message and attempt an alternative method rather than forcing another restart with the same parameters.
ADVERTISEMENT
ADVERTISEMENT
If the loop continues despite boot file repairs, examine driver and hardware interactions. Incompatibilities between new drivers and existing hardware can destabilize startup sequences, especially if the system relies on legacy components. Consider rolling back recent driver updates or disabling specific startup services temporarily from a safe mode environment. You should also test the RAM and storage devices, as defective memory or failing drives can manifest as boot-time anomalies. Running memory tests and SMART checks provides valuable feedback about the health of these components before moving forward with more invasive fixes.
Refresh the system gradually while preserving user data
A meticulous review of recent software changes helps identify whether a fault originates from an update rather than the boot files themselves. If the problem started after a particular update, you can restore the prior state and monitor the system’s response. Conversely, if you recently added new hardware, disconnect it temporarily to determine whether it contributes to the loop. This process may reveal a simple incompatibility that can be resolved by drivers’ updates, firmware revisions, or a minor BIOS setting adjustment. Throughout, maintain a careful record of changes for future reference or rollback.
If software and driver fixes do not resolve the loop, re-create a clean system environment by restoring a stable backup or reinstalling the operating system while preserving user data. In many scenarios, a refresh preserves personal files while renewing system files and configurations. Prior to any reset, ensure that you have a verified backup of essential documents, photos, and other irreplaceable information. After the reinstall, reapply drivers and essential programs gradually, testing boot integrity after each installation. This staged approach minimizes the risk of reintroducing the original problem while delivering a reliable, refreshed system.
ADVERTISEMENT
ADVERTISEMENT
Keep a disciplined, documented repair approach for reliability
When the repair path becomes uncertain or lengthy, shifting to a clean boot environment can help isolate the issue. A minimal startup configuration reduces the load on the boot manager, making it easier to determine which component triggers the loop. Perform a clean boot by disabling nonessential items at startup, then boot and observe behavior. If the system stabilizes, re-enable items one by one to identify the exact source. If instability reappears at a particular step, you know where to focus further investigations. This investigative strategy helps avoid unnecessary repairs and directs attention to the true cause.
Documenting every step is essential for complex repair projects. Maintain a running log of changes, commands executed, timestamps, and observed outcomes. This habit makes it easier to revert to a known-good state if a step worsens the problem. It also aids support professionals who may review the case later. As you progress, keep an organized archive of recovery media and backups, with clear labels and verification checksums. A disciplined approach reduces friction and increases the likelihood of a successful resolution within a reasonable timeframe.
After you have resolved the startup loop, perform a final validation to ensure the system boots reliably across multiple attempts. Check that timekeeping, network services, and peripheral devices initialize correctly without triggering errors. Run a full system health scan and verify that no new warnings appear in the event logs. It’s wise to schedule periodic integrity checks and keep the recovery media updated, so future incidents can be managed quickly. Consider implementing preventive measures such as automatic backups, disk health monitoring, and a minimum battery backup for desktop setups vulnerable to power interruptions.
Finally, build a maintenance routine that minimizes recurrence of boot problems. Establish a scheduled backup routine, ensure drivers stay current from trusted sources, and apply BIOS or UEFI updates only when documented as compatible with your hardware. Keep essential drivers and firmware in a tested repository so you can quickly revert to known-good versions. Regular cleanups, temperature management, and power protection all contribute to a robust environment where startup loops become rare exceptions rather than the rule. With a thoughtful maintenance strategy, your desktop remains resilient against the common causes of corrupted boot files.
Related Articles
Common issues & fixes
This practical guide explains how DHCP lease conflicts occur, why devices lose IPs, and step-by-step fixes across routers, servers, and client devices to restore stable network addressing and minimize future conflicts.
July 19, 2025
Common issues & fixes
Discover practical, evergreen strategies to accelerate PC boot by trimming background processes, optimizing startup items, managing services, and preserving essential functions without sacrificing performance or security.
July 30, 2025
Common issues & fixes
When images drift between phones, tablets, and PCs, orientation can flip oddly because apps and operating systems interpret EXIF rotation data differently. This evergreen guide explains practical steps to identify, normalize, and preserve consistent image orientation across devices, ensuring your photos display upright and correctly aligned regardless of where they’re opened. Learn to inspect metadata, re-save with standardized rotation, and adopt workflows that prevent future surprises, so your visual library remains coherent and appealing across platforms.
August 02, 2025
Common issues & fixes
This evergreen guide explains practical, proven steps to restore speed on aging SSDs while minimizing wear leveling disruption, offering proactive maintenance routines, firmware considerations, and daily-use habits for lasting health.
July 21, 2025
Common issues & fixes
An evergreen guide detailing practical strategies to identify, diagnose, and fix flaky tests driven by inconsistent environments, third‑party services, and unpredictable configurations without slowing development.
August 06, 2025
Common issues & fixes
When servers emit verbose default logs, disk space fills rapidly; this evergreen guide outlines practical steps to diagnose, prune, and prevent runaway log growth while preserving essential audit trails and system health.
July 18, 2025
Common issues & fixes
In today’s connected world, apps sometimes refuse to use your camera or microphone because privacy controls block access; this evergreen guide offers clear, platform-spanning steps to diagnose, adjust, and preserve smooth media permissions, ensuring confidence in everyday use.
August 08, 2025
Common issues & fixes
This evergreen guide walks through diagnosing corrupted templates, identifying missing placeholders, and applying practical fixes to ensure PDFs render accurately across software and devices, with safe, repeatable strategies for designers and users alike.
August 04, 2025
Common issues & fixes
When form submissions fail to populate CRM records, the root cause often lies in field mappings. This evergreen guide walks through pragmatic, actionable steps to diagnose, correct, and prevent data mismatches that disrupt lead pipelines.
August 04, 2025
Common issues & fixes
Learn practical, pragmatic steps to diagnose, repair, and verify broken certificate chains on load balancers, ensuring backend services accept traffic smoothly and client connections remain secure and trusted.
July 24, 2025
Common issues & fixes
A practical, evergreen guide explains why caller ID might fail in VoIP, outlines common SIP header manipulations, carrier-specific quirks, and step-by-step checks to restore accurate caller identification.
August 06, 2025
Common issues & fixes
When background jobs halt unexpectedly due to locked queues or crashed workers, a structured approach helps restore reliability, minimize downtime, and prevent recurrence through proactive monitoring, configuration tuning, and robust error handling.
July 23, 2025